Qualifying Period
Qualifying takes place exclusively at Suite Shots Fargo during regular business hours.
Purchase is not required for entry into the contest. Bays can be used for free via the Dakota Junior bay at Suite Shots. This bay is available for one hour per junior golfer per day Monday – Thursday during all Suite Shots business hours and Friday until 5pm.
The qualifier will be run via an event posted on each bay screen. There are no designated bays for the qualifier.
Contestants may hit as many drives as they like during the qualifying window.
All qualifying drives must be hit in the official TopTracer Long Drive event.
Distances are automatically recorded and stored in the contestant’s TopTracer Range profile and the event leaderboard.
Only drives completed in the event and while logged into the contestant’s personal TopTracer profile count.
The five (5) longest valid drives in each age/gender category (Boys Grades 7-8, Boys 9-10, Boys 11-12 and Girls Grades 7-8, Girls 9-10, Girls 11-12) advance to the Finals.
Younger-division qualifiers will be scored by the designated on-site score keeper during special sessions.
Finals Format
The top 5 distances from each age category advance to the Finals.
Each finalist receives 2 minutes and 30 seconds to hit exactly 6 balls in the TopTracer Long Drive game mode.
The single furthest ball that lands in the grid (valid fairway/target area) determines the winner. Out-of-bounds or untracked shots do not count.
In the event of a tie for furthest distance, the tie will be broken by the next-longest valid ball hit during the 6-ball round.
Finals will be conducted on a designated bay under staff supervision.
Scoring, Equipment and Technology
All distances are measured and verified by the official TopTracer Range system.
All equipment used must be a legal golf club as designated per USGA rules.
No manual adjustments or external measuring devices are permitted.
TopTracer Long Drive mode records carry distance, ball speed, and landing grid location. Only balls landing within the designated 60-yard-wide driving grid are eligible.
